Question
How is the process of pollination different from fertilization?

Solution 1
- Pollination is the process of transfer of pollens from anther to stigma. It occurs with the help of certain pollinators such as air, water, birds, or some insects.
- Fertilization is the fusion of the male and female gametes. It occurs inside the ovule and leads to the formation of a zygote.
